How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Sunset West?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Sunset West Studio Apartments | $3,362 | $2,065 | $4,683 |
Sunset West 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,391 | $1,695 | $5,810 |
Sunset West 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,676 | $1,645 | $6,140 |
Sunset West 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,274 | $2,350 | $6,910 |
Sunset West 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,855 | $3,203 | $5,666 |

Quick Rent Budget Calculator
How much rent can you afford?
The common "Rule of Thumb" is that rent should be no more than 30% of your income. How much is that? Enter your monthly income and click "Calculate My Budget" to find out.
